238 ITU‐T's Technical Reports and Specifications Figure 23 – Ethernet is the dominant data‐link protocol Source Overture7 Optical+Ethernet (Foundation for high‐speed Networks) The combination of fiber‐optic transmission technology and Ethernet‐optimized data processing (Optical+Ethernet) is the perfect solution to deliver high‐speed connectivity for data, storage, voice and video applications. Optical+Ethernet innovation enables us to advance the transformation of packet‐oriented optical networking and increase the efficiency of existing network infrastructures. Wavelength Division Multiplexing (WDM) technology provides more capacity, higher speeds, longer reach and a greater utilization of optical networks. As a result, networks become more manageable, operate more efficiently and transport considerably higher bandwidth for high‐volume data transmission. ____________________ 7 link not working 404 page not found
